## Runbook: SQL Lint Gate

All SQL files under /warehouse must pass sqlcheck before merge. Rules: uppercase keywords, explicit column lists (no SELECT *), required WHERE on DELETE/UPDATE, and a leading comment naming the owning team. Violations block CI; overrides need a lead's approval label. The linter runs as a hook in the Millbrook pipeline and posts results to the internal Gatekeeper service. If you need to rerun the gate manually, invoke sqlcheck --remote, which authenticates to Gatekeeper with the key below.

gateway credential: qvz23-XSZTNBjrucz4Q49XMT1TuVw

Handover Note — Gross-Margin Review

For the board, from Ilse to Daren: the margin review on the Quillon product family is about half done. Biggest surprise so far is freight, not materials. Daren will take over the supplier-side analysis while I wrap up the pricing workstream. Full findings due at the April board session, starting with the item below.

management briefing: Only 7 of the 120 pilot accounts renewed Ralael, so a churn review is set for January 1.

Subject: Handover — Seatweave renderer releases

Hi team,

As I rotate off, here is what you need for Seatweave, the seat-map renderer used by the Pellingrove Theatre booking site. Releases go out Tuesdays after the box-office cutoff. Always run the full accessibility snapshot suite first — stale seat-block coordinates have bitten us twice. Artifacts build on the Larchmoor runner and must be signed before upload; unsigned bundles are rejected automatically. Keep the rollback bundle from the prior release handy. The signing key is as follows.

release key, bagag-hadug: bky6_z6hQ8Z

Step 4 — Clock skew check. Before promoting a Veldspar build, compare timestamps across build agents; skew over 2s invalidates signature timestamps and the registry rejects the artifact. Run the skew probe, restart chrony on any drifted agent, then rebuild. Do not re-sign a stale artifact from a drifted agent. Once skew is under threshold, sign the bundle with the key below.

release key, kajeg-yawif: bky6_axksxH